1. PUBLIC INPUT FOR ITEMS NOT LISTED ON THE AGENDA
Citizens should complete a witness form located on the side table. Pursuant to State Open Meetings Law, the Commissioners Court is restricted in discussing or taking action on items not posted on the agenda. Action on your statement can be taken only at a future meeting.
In order to expedite the flow of business and to provide all citizens the opportunity to speak, the Commissioners Court may impose a three-minute limitation on persons addressing the Court. Please address all comments to the Presiding Officer.
